What was the average ticket price for NLE Choppa's recent concerts?The average ticket price for NLE Choppa's "Me vs. Me" tour was around $65, as reported by Billboard Boxscores. This is slightly higher than the industry average for hip-hop concerts, which typically ranges between $55 and $60. VIP packages, however, could go up to $250, significantly boosting the average.

What are the typical venue capacities for NLE Choppa's concerts?NLE Choppa typically performs in venues with capacities ranging from 2,000 to 5,000 seats. According to OutFndr, the average venue size for his "Me vs. Me" tour was around 3,500 seats. This is similar to venue sizes for other hip-hop artists like Lil Tecca and Saweetie.
